Abstract

A lid-spout assembly for a package having a main body including a designated pour opening. The lid-spout assembly includes at least a spout having a pouring outlet, a lid configured to selectively close and open the pouring outlet and being controllable between at least a closed position and an open position, a tethering element tethering the lid to the spout, a retaining group configured to interact with the tethering element and/or the lid for retaining the lid in the open position. The retaining group includes at least a support portion being configured to be positioned within the main body and an interaction portion being configured to interact with the tethering element and/or the lid for retaining the lid in the open position and connected to the support portion and being configured to extend away from the main body.
